The Moz Q&A Forum

    • Forum
    • Questions
    • My Q&A
    • Users
    • Ask the Community

    Welcome to the Q&A Forum

    Browse the forum for helpful insights and fresh discussions about all things SEO.

    1. SEO and Digital Marketing Q&A Forum
    2. Categories
    3. Technical SEO Issues
    4. Resolving 301 Redirect Chains from Different URL Versions (http, https, www, non-www)

    Resolving 301 Redirect Chains from Different URL Versions (http, https, www, non-www)

    Technical SEO Issues
    1 1 38
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as question
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• theyoungfirm
      theyoungfirm last edited by

      Hi all,

      Our website has undergone both a redesign (with new URLs) and a migration to HTTPS in recent years. I'm having difficulties ensuring all URLs redirect to the correct version all the while preventing redirect chains. Right now everything is redirecting to the correct version but it usually takes up to two redirects to make this happen.  See below for an example. How do I go about addressing this, or is this not even something I should concern myself with?

      Redirects (2)

      <colgroup><col width="123"><col width="302"></colgroup>
      |

      Redirect Type

      |

      URL

      |
      | |

      http://www.theyoungfirm.com/blog/2009/index.html

      301

      |

      https://theyoungfirm.com/blog/2009/index.html

      301

      |

      https://theyoungfirm.com/blog/

      |

      This code below was what we added to our htaccess file. Prior to adding this, the various subdomain versions (www, non-www, http, etc.) were not redirecting properly.  But ever since we added it, it's now created these additional URLs (see bolded URL above) as a middle step before resolving to the correct URL.

      RewriteEngine on

      RewriteCond %{HTTP_HOST} ^www.(.*)$ [NC]

      RewriteRule ^(.*)$ https://%1/$1 [R=301,L]

      RewriteCond %{HTTPS} !on

      RewriteRule (.*) https://%{HTTP_HOST}%{REQUEST_URI} [R=301,L]

      Your feedback is much appreciated. Thanks in advance for your help.

      Sincerely, Bethany

      1 Reply Last reply Reply Quote 0
      • 1 / 1
      • First post
        Last post
      • How to resolve warning of pages with redirect chain when its your http:// to https://www.
        VelocityWebsites
        VelocityWebsites
        0
        3
        186

      • Switched from and HTTPS to HTTP. My home page is facing a redirect issue from the http to https. Should I no index the HTTP or find the redirect and delete it? Thank you
        LandmarkRecovery2017
        LandmarkRecovery2017
        0
        3
        42

      • Proper 301 redirect code for http to https
        TimHolmes
        TimHolmes
        0
        2
        23.4k

      • SSL, www issue. Should we buy WWW license or just add redirect from www to non-www site?
        Ryan_V
        Ryan_V
        0
        8
        141

      • To 301 redirect or not to 301 redirect? duplicate content problem www.domain.com and www.domain.com/en/
        Chris-CA
        Chris-CA
        0
        5
        456

      • Difference between www and non-www site
        Cyrus-Shepard
        Cyrus-Shepard
        0
        6
        7.8k

      • Difference between URL Rewrites and 301 Redirects for Rankings
        Gaveltek-173238
        Gaveltek-173238
        0
        4
        570

      • I have a site that has both http:// and https:// versions indexed, e.g. https://www.homepage.com/ and http://www.homepage.com/. How do I de-index the https// versions without losing the link juice that is going to the https://homepage.com/ pages?
        fthead9
        fthead9
        0
        3
        729

      Get started with Moz Pro!

      Unlock the power of advanced SEO tools and data-driven insights.

      Start my free trial
      Products
      • Moz Pro
      • Moz Local
      • Moz API
      • Moz Data
      • STAT
      • Product Updates
      Moz Solutions
      • SMB Solutions
      • Agency Solutions
      • Enterprise Solutions
      • Digital Marketers
      Free SEO Tools
      • Domain Authority Checker
      • Link Explorer
      • Keyword Explorer
      • Competitive Research
      • Brand Authority Checker
      • Local Citation Checker
      • MozBar Extension
      • MozCast
      Resources
      • Blog
      • SEO Learning Center
      • Help Hub
      • Beginner's Guide to SEO
      • How-to Guides
      • Moz Academy
      • API Docs
      About Moz
      • About
      • Team
      • Careers
      • Contact
      Why Moz
      • Case Studies
      • Testimonials
      Get Involved
      • Become an Affiliate
      • MozCon
      • Webinars
      • Practical Marketer Series
      • MozPod
      Connect with us

      Contact the Help team

      Moz logo
      © 2021 - 2026 SEOMoz, Inc., a Ziff Davis company. All rights reserved. Moz is a registered trademark of SEOMoz, Inc.
      • Accessibility
      • Terms of Use
      • Privacy